For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 64 students in Big Sur, CA.
The top ranked public elementary schools in Big Sur, CA are Pacific Valley (K-12) and Captain Cooper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Big Sur, CA public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 70% (versus the California public elementary school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 30% (versus the 45% statewide average). Elementary schools in Big Sur have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of California public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 69%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public elementary school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
